LeTID stands for Light and Elevated Temperature Induced Degradation. Field testing of PERC solar panels has shown degradation rates in excess of 8-10% in just three years of field testing [8]. P-Type silicon is significantly less expensive, but P-Type cells are also less efficient, meaning they make lower wattage panels. P-Type modules currently dominate the industry PERC is a technology that increases PERC solar cell efficiency in the more affordable P-Type silicon modules.
